加入收藏 | 设为首页 | 会员中心 | 我要投稿 云计算网_韶关站长网 (https://www.0751zz.com/)- 云存储网关、语音技术、大数据、建站、虚拟私有云!
当前位置: 首页 > 服务器 > 搭建环境 > Unix > 正文

Shell命令与文件系统高效运维实践

发布时间:2025-12-20 16:37:39 所属栏目:Unix 来源:DaWei
导读:  在日常的运维工作中,Shell命令是后端开发者不可或缺的工具。熟练掌握常用命令不仅能提高效率,还能快速定位和解决问题。例如,使用find结合grep可以高效地搜索文件内容,而awk则能处理文本数据,提取关键信息。

  在日常的运维工作中,Shell命令是后端开发者不可或缺的工具。熟练掌握常用命令不仅能提高效率,还能快速定位和解决问题。例如,使用find结合grep可以高效地搜索文件内容,而awk则能处理文本数据,提取关键信息。


  文件系统管理是运维的核心之一。了解inode、磁盘空间以及权限设置对于系统稳定性至关重要。定期检查磁盘使用情况,利用df -h和du -sh命令可以及时发现异常占用,避免因存储不足导致服务中断。


2025AI效果图,仅供参考

  自动化脚本是提升运维效率的关键。通过编写Shell脚本,可以将重复性任务如日志清理、备份、监控等流程化。同时,合理使用cron定时任务,确保这些操作在指定时间自动执行,减少人工干预。


  权限管理也是不可忽视的部分。使用chmod和chown调整文件和目录的访问权限,防止不必要的安全风险。对于敏感文件,应严格限制读写权限,避免误操作或恶意攻击。


  熟悉常见的文件系统结构,如/etc、/var、/home等目录的作用,有助于快速定位配置文件和服务日志。掌握ln创建硬链接或软链接,可以在不复制大文件的情况下实现资源复用。


  建议养成良好的习惯,如使用history命令回顾历史操作,利用nohup和后台进程管理长时间任务,以及通过tail -f实时监控日志变化。这些细节积累起来,能显著提升工作效率与系统稳定性。

(编辑:云计算网_韶关站长网)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章